Reyes Media Acquires KKSW From Great Plains for $2.25M

Spanish-language Media company Reyes Media Group has agreed to acquire 100kW CHR KKSW-FM (105.9 Kiss FM) from Great Plains Media for $2.25 million, according to filings with the FCC. The station, covering the Topeka and Kansas City areas, may potentially transition to a Spanish-language format under Reyes Media, aligning with the company's current portfolio of Spanish-language properties in the Kansas City metro, which includes three stations and a newspaper.

Great Plains Media, the current owner of 105.9, also owns two other Lawrence-based stations, News/Talk KLWN-AM (1320) and Country KMXN (92.9 The Bull), which are not part of this transaction.

The acquisition is strategic for Reyes Media, as it currently operates all its Kansas City area stations on the AM band. The FM outlet, positioned in rural Douglas County, extends its reach to both Topeka and key western segments of the Kansas City market, significantly boosting Reyes' market presence.
